Kompleksimuotoon
Kompleksimuotoon is a Finnish term used to describe turning a quantity or representation into a complex form, most often in mathematical or technical contexts. It refers to representing something as a complex number, typically in the standard form a + bi, or in alternate forms such as polar or rectangular form. In Finnish texts, the phrase is frequently encountered in instructions to convert or express data, results, or expressions as complex numbers.
